About Converting Imperial gallon per Hours to Centiliter per Seconds

Imperial gallon per Hours and Centiliter per Seconds both measure volumetric flow rate — how much volume passes a point over time — used to size pipes and pumps, monitor river or stream discharge, control industrial processes, and set medical infusion rates. Both are volumetric flow rate units.

Formula

centiliter per seconds = imperial gallon per hours × 0.126280277778

This factor comes from each unit's defined relationship to the category's base unit: 1 imperial gallon per hours equals 0.00000126280277778 base units, and 1 centiliter per seconds equals 0.00001 base units, so dividing one by the other gives the direct imperial gallon per hours-to-centiliter per seconds factor of 0.126280277778.

Simple example

1 imp gal/h × 0.1262802778 = 0.1262802778 cL/s

1 imperial gallon per hours = 0.1262802778 centiliter per seconds.

What's the difference between volumetric and mass flow rate?

Volumetric flow rate measures the volume of fluid passing a point per unit time (for example, liters per second). Mass flow rate measures the mass instead. For a fluid of constant density the two are directly proportional, but for compressible fluids like gases, mass flow is often the more meaningful quantity.
